Job Duties and Responsibilities: (Include, but are not limited to the following):
In regards to client care the In Home Aide shall:
- Provide light Housekeeping (e.g. vacuum, dishes, laundry, changing linens, trash disposal) to maintain the home in an optimum state of cleanliness and safety.
- Provide companionship and socialization to the client which may include: Spending time with individual, playing games, cards, reading, watching television, or accompanying trips and outings.
- Provide hands-on in home aide personal care services as specified in the Care/Service Plan up to and including limited assistance level of care.
- Care tasks which may include but not be limited to:
- ADL assistance and personal care as directed: bathing, grooming, feeding, continence care, and toileting
- Assist client with transferring and lifting, raising clients in beds and turning clients
- Assist with self-administration from client of Vital signs medical conditions warrants such monitoring. (blood pressure, temperature, urine samples, weights, intake/output)
- Transport, escort or accompany client by providing or arranging transportation to places outside of the residence for appointments, entertainment, exercise, recreation, shopping or social activities.
- Meal preparation
- Home management – meal planning, shopping, budgeting, bill paying
- Maintains confidentiality of information relating to patient.
- Complete other duties as directed within scope of practice.
- Use agency approved methods for appropriate work documentation.
- Report any unusual incidents or changes in the client’s behavior, condition or circumstances to the Supervisor, immediately.
